WKB has advised BC Bavarian Candles Expansion GmbH on the acquisition of 100% of the shares in Korona Candles, a private label manufacturers of candles. The sellers – the company's  founder and primary shareholders – were advised by Weil, Gotshal & Manges. The transaction closed on April 26, 2018.

BC Bavarian Candles Expansion GmbH is a German company from the GALA-Kerzen group – one of the portfolio companies of Equistone, a mid-market European private equity manager, which invests mainly in manufacturing companies, consumer goods companies, and business support companies.

According to WKB, “the acquisition of Korona Candles was part of Equistone’s strategy to form a group which will become a global leader in the manufacture of candles and home decor products.”

The WKB team included Partners Jakub Jedrzejak, Ben Davey, and Marcin Smolarek, Counsel Lukasz Czekanski, Senior Associates Adrian Michalak, Klaudia Frątczak–Kospin, and Daria Prygiel, and Associates Daniel Kida, Aleksandra Blach, and Monika Obieglo.

The Weil team included Warsaw Managing Partner Pawel Rymarz, Partner Iwona Her, Counsel Zofia Frydrychowicz, Senior Associate Marek Maciag, and Associates Aleksandra Dobrzynska-Grezel, Marcin Plonka, and Marcin Gruszka.
